St Giles in the Wood
Major Settlement in the Parish of St Giles in the Wood
Historical Forms
- Stow St Giles 1330 Inqaqd
- Ecclesia Sancti Egidii 1379 Exon
- Seint Giles 1501 Ipm
- Seynt Giles 1529 Recov
- St Giles's 1809 M
Etymology
The parish takes its name from the dedication of the church to St Egidius, for which the popular English form, through Old French, was Giles . 'In the Wood' must be a quite recent addition to distinguish it from St Giles on the Heath infra 164. For the earliest form v. stow . Similarly for some parishes in Cornwall which now begin with 'Saint' we find stow in the earliest forms.
